Both HotForex HFM and RoboForex provide MetaTrader 4 and MetaTrader 5, platforms widely used by Yemeni traders for their stability and advanced charting tools. HotForex HFM adds its proprietary HF App for mobile trading, which is useful on low-bandwidth connections common in parts of Yemen. RoboForex offers R StocksTrader, a web-based platform with multi-asset access, but its performance on slower internet is less reliable. For Yemen traders who rely on smartphones, both brokers offer fully functional mobile apps available for Android and iOS. HotForex HFM also supports WebTrader with no installation, while RoboForex offers a similar browser-based version. Given the frequent power cuts and internet fluctuations in Yemen, HotForex HFM's lightweight terminals and stable VPS options give it an advantage for executing trades without interruption.

Regulation is a critical factor for Yemeni traders because Yemen's local financial regulator provides no direct supervision over international brokers. HotForex HFM is regulated by the FCA in the UK, CySEC in Cyprus, and FSCA in South Africa, offering a strong level of client protection. RoboForex is regulated by the IFSC in Belize, a lower-tier offshore regulator, which means less oversight and no negative balance protection guarantee. For Yemen traders, choosing a broker with tier-1 regulation reduces the risk of fund misappropriation and ensures segregated client funds. Additionally, HotForex HFM participates in compensation schemes in the EU, adding a safety net for eligible clients. While RoboForex uses segregated accounts and reliable financial partners, its regulatory framework is not comparable to HotForex HFM's. Conservative Yemeni traders should prioritize the regulatory strength of HotForex HFM when deciding where to open an account.

Yemeni traders face unique banking restrictions, so deposit and withdrawal flexibility is crucial. Both HotForex HFM and RoboForex support Bank Transfer, Skrill, Neteller, and USDT TRC20, which are commonly used in Yemen. USDT TRC20 is particularly popular because it allows instant transfers from local crypto exchanges and avoids the delays associated with international bank wires. HotForex HFM processes USDT TRC20 deposits within minutes and charges no deposit fees, while RoboForex also supports USDT TRC20 with zero deposit fees but may require a minimum deposit of about $10. Withdrawals via Skrill and Neteller are typically processed within 24 hours at both brokers. Bank Transfer remains available for larger amounts but often takes 2 to 5 business days and may involve intermediary banking fees. For Yemeni traders, using USDT TRC20 or Skrill is recommended for daily deposits and withdrawals. Both brokers operate in USD, which aligns well with Yemeni traders who primarily use USD for trading accounts. Make sure to verify account verification requirements before requesting withdrawals.
